Some of my coils were wound by the original builder (HBR-11) and were loose,
but mine were done by the "pull the wire from a doorknob" method (works
great for years).  I have noticed that the new DUCO cement is total crap...
absolute garbage which never seemed to get hard (tried 3 different
supplies)... so finally resecured the caps in the top of the coil forms, by
RETREATING the original DUCO with PLY-O-BOND by GC electronics (if you can
find it).   Compatability was great,and the coils are like new again.  Ted
Crosby advocated spacing the APC variables with toothpicks in "HBR Notes"
